What is the AI Opinion Poll?

Definition and Purpose

An AI Opinion poll is a systematic method of gathering insights and attitudes from a specified population regarding artificial intelligence (AI). This polling technique is critical in understanding public sentiment, revealing how society perceives the potential benefits and risks associated with AI technologies. The purpose of such polls extends beyond mere data collection; they inform policymakers, businesses, and researchers about collective societal opinions, enabling them to make informed decisions and strategies in regard to AI deployment and governance.

How It Works

AI opinion polling typically utilizes survey methodologies to collect data from participants, often through online platforms or telephonic interviews. These surveys may include a range of question formats—multiple choice, Likert scales, and open-ended responses—to gather qualitative and quantitative insights. Key aspects include:

  • Sampling: Polls aim to represent the broader population, employing randomized or stratified sampling techniques to mitigate biases.
  • Question Design: Crafting unbiased, clear, and concise questions is crucial to ensure valid and reliable responses.
  • Data Analysis: Once collected, data is analyzed using statistical methods to identify trends, correlations, and significant insights across demographics.

Current Trends in AI Opinion Polling

Recent Survey Results

The dynamic nature of AI opinion polling reflects shifts in public attitudes and experiences. Recent surveys, such as those conducted by Pew Research Center and Gallup, indicate a spectrum of concerns among the American populace. For instance, a significant percentage of participants—52%—expressed more concern than excitement about the increasing integration of AI into everyday life, with only 10% showing enthusiasm. Furthermore, earlier polls reveal that gender tends to influence attitudes, with women often exhibiting more skepticism compared to men regarding AI’s societal impact.

Key Demographics

AI opinion polling reveals notable differences in responses across various demographic groups. Age, gender, education, and socioeconomic status play pivotal roles in shaping perceptions of AI. For example:

  • Younger individuals tend to be more accepting of AI technologies, attributing high levels of tech familiarity to their positive stance.
  • Conversely, older adults generally express more skepticism, often linking AI’s rise to job displacement fears.
  • Educational background impacts perception as well; those with higher education levels often recognize the benefits of AI but remain concerned about ethical implications.

Common Concerns about AI

Job Displacement and Economic Impact

One of the most pressing concerns related to AI is job displacement. As automation capabilities progress, fear among the workforce rises regarding their job security. Recent studies indicate that many believe AI could potentially remove jobs across various sectors, primarily those involving routine tasks.

Interestingly, studies illustrate that while automation can replace some jobs, it equally has the potential to create new opportunities. The challenge lies in the transition; reskilling and upskilling workers become necessary to match job market demands as technological landscapes shift. Organizations and policymakers must invest in educational initiatives to facilitate this transition, thereby addressing fears surrounding job loss due to AI.

Privacy and Security Issues

As reliance on AI escalates, pressing concerns related to privacy and data security continue to emerge. Notably, a large segment of the population—41%—has expressed reservations about how effectively AI can protect personal data. High-profile data breaches and privacy issues in recent years have exacerbated fears surrounding digital privacy.
The challenge for AI developers and businesses alike is to prioritize data protection through robust security protocols and transparent practices, ensuring that users feel safe and respected when using AI technologies.
